Previous hotel - Starhotels Savoia Excelsior Palace

Urban Hotel Design, Trieste

View all hotel pictures
Previous hotel - Grand Hotel Duchi d
Starhotels Savoia Excelsior Palace

Hotel Urban Hotel Design Grand Hotel Duchi d'Aosta

Brief hotel description

Category:   4 star
Volume:   47 rooms
Location:   Trieste
Room booking
© 2002 - OrangeSmile.com